Later in the patch you seem to be changing from needing
managedby_host
to needing write access to an entry, I am not sure I understand
why that
was changed. not saying it is necessarily wrong,  but why the
original
check is not right anymore ?

The original check is wrong, see
<https://fedorahosted.org/freeipa/ticket/3977#comment:23>.

The check in my patch allows SAN only if the requesting host has write
access to all of the SAN services. I'm not entirely sure if this is
right, but even if it is not, I think we should still check for write
access to the SAN services, so that access control can be (partially)
handled by ACIs.

Right, I remembered that comment, but it just says to check the right
object's managed-by, here instead you changed it to check if you can
write the usercertificate.

I guess it is the same *if* there is an ACI that gives write permission
when the host is in the managed-by attribute, is that the reasoning ?

Exactly. The ACIs that allow this by default are named "Hosts can manage
service Certificates and kerberos keys" and "Hosts can manage other host
Certificates and kerberos keys".

I think the check can be extended to users as well, so that requesting
certificate with SAN is allowed only to users which have write access to
the SAN services.

I have done the modification, see attached patches.


Sounds good to me then, thanks for explaining.

Can we do something better? Getting the extension type based on it's
description seems extremely unstable to me.

These are SAN types, not extension types. Unfortunately the textual
descriptions are the only SAN type representation available in python-nss which
includes OIDs of other names.


Can we for example modify get_subjectaltname to get the type based on
CertificateExtension object's oid or oid_tag attributes?

No, see above.


I would rather see get_subjectaltname return solid type like
CERT_EXTENSION_DNS_NAME defined in pkcs10.py than consumers comparing
descriptions. It would be more readable, too.

3) I am thinking why do we need to introduce all the ASN parsing? I am talking
about _decode_krb5principalname and others. If we do not use the result
anywhere, why should we include this part at all?

To work around shortcomings of NSS/python-nss. In particular, _decode_krb5principalname is used to decode KRB5PrincipalName SANs to a string. This is necessary because certmonger puts such SANs in certificate requests it generates.
